*This is a Call For Votes for splitting rec.sport.football
*into rec.sport.football.amateur and rec.sport.football.pro.
*
*A Yes vote indicates that you want the group split.  On
*October 26, newgroups would be issued for the two groups.
*On November 21, a rmgroup would be issued for rec.sport.football.
*
*Send your vote to: terminus!footvote
*
*If possible, indicate "YES" or "NO" on the subject line.
*
*Voting closes October 19.

Since I am unable to send mail to terminus!footvote, and since the original
poster of the message is unable to advise me how to send mail to that
address, I am posting my YES vote here.
